The University Basketball League Australia (UBL)[1] is a basketball league in Australia run by UniSport. The UBL is the only national university league for any sport in Australia[2] and is the only student-based basketball competition that is supported by Basketball Australia.[3]
Fourteen universities from six states participate in the competition in both men's and women's divisions. The league's inaugural season took place in 2021.
